PUBG Introduces New In-Game Currency G-Coins

G-Coins will replace cash payments in the battle royale.

Popular battle royale PlayerUnknown’s Battlegrounds has revamped the method of its in-game transactions.

A new currency has been implemented in the latest PUBG update in the form of G-Coins to improve convenience for players attempting to make a purchase in the game.

Players will now be able to purchase an amount of G-Coins with real money to spare themselves the hassle of using their bank accounts every single time they make a purchase in the game.

The G-Coins will work similar to Riot’s ‘Valorant Coins’, the in-game currency of the competitive shooter Valorant. Players will be able to get in-game items, skins, and other stuff in exchange for these G-Coins.

To buy yourself some of these newly introduced G-Coins, all you need to do is load up the game and go to the G-Coin tab in the store. From there, you can buy your desired G-Coin bundle using Steam Wallet cash.

G-Coin packages are available in bundles from 100 to 10,000. You’ll also be able to earn bonus G-Coins on bundles with higher values. You can get up to $12 in bonus G-Coins from buying the maximum bundle.
